#61360d h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#61360d is composed of 38% red, 21.2%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.3% magenta, 86.6% yellow and 62% black. It has a hue angle of 29.3 degrees, a saturation of 76.4% and a lightness of 21.6%. #61360d color hex could be obtained by blending #c26c1a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

#61360d color description : Very dark orange [Brown tone].

The hexadecimal color #61360d has RGB values of R:97, G:54,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.44, Y:0.87,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 6370829.
